Watch HD Helena Albergaria Movies, TV Shows Online For Free

Helena Albergaria

HD
I'm Still Here

I'm Still Here

Movie 2024
HD
Damned Saint

Damned Saint

TV Series SS 1 / EPS 8
The Second Mother

The Second Mother

Movie 2015